What is Supported Independent Living (SIL)?

Supported Independent Living is support for participants living in a supported home environment who need assistance with daily routines and everyday life. The exact support arrangement depends on the participant's needs and living situation.

What is Short Term Accommodation (STA) or respite?

Short Term Accommodation is temporary accommodation and support for a short stay away from the participant's usual home. It may be discussed for planned respite or other short-term support needs, subject to the participant's circumstances and current service availability.
